- To lay down the procedure for DOP testing (Integrity Testing) of HEPA filter. This SOP shall be is applicable for HVAC system, Laminar Air Flow stations and air handlers of process equipment. 5.1 DOP test of HEPA filters to be performed by an outside agency and the head engineering should ensure that this SOP is followed by outside agency.

- 6) In order to check the accuracy of the DOP/PAO Testing Procedure, it is imperative that the service providers calibrate the equipment used for the procedures at least yearly. Service providers should provide records of calibration on a regular basis when conducting testing.

- What is a DOP HEPA test?
- A DOP HEPA test is used to determine whether these filters are performing to the standards deemed acceptable by your regulatory bodies, keeping your operations running smoothly. Using a cloud of dispersed oil particulate as an aerosol, DOP testing involves releasing a high concentration of the aerosol into the airstream, upstream of the filter.
